Roof Construction Questions
What types of roof construction projects are common in Boston? Common projects include new roof installations, roof replacements, and repairs for damaged or aging roofing systems.
How can I tell if my roof needs construction or repairs? Signs include leaks, missing shingles, visible damage, or aging materials that no longer provide adequate protection.
What materials are typically used in roof construction? Common materials include asphalt shingles, metal panels, wood shakes, and sometimes slate or tile, depending on the project.
What should property owners consider before starting a roof construction project? It's important to assess the current roof condition, choose suitable materials, and ensure proper planning for ventilation and insulation.
